Analysis of the four materials in different volume ratio of the cube, cylinder mechanical properties of the test piece, and finally put forward a number of recommendations to improve soil material force performance.Ferrocement is a thin layer of structural steel mesh or steel mesh plus steel mesh to enhance material, composed of cement mortar to the substrate. You can increase the structural strength of steel mesh, mortar for protection and anchoring effect. It is suitable for a wide range of easy to use, inexpensive, is an ideal material for strengthening existing structures. Currently, ferrocement has been used as a reinforcement of reinforced concrete structures to increase its earthquake resistance. Particularly in developing countries, ferrocement is an ideal reinforcement material, because this ma terial is more durable and relatively low prices, no fire and corrosion protection, easy to manufactur e, without advanced technology.The project "combined seismic performance and reinforcement of the wall," and the basis of the results, "Experimental Study of the mechanical properties of plant fiber adobe brick and mason ry base", aiming adobe walls made of steel mesh reinforced cement mortar method.
